#616c33 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#616c33 is composed of 38% red, 42.4% green and 20%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 10.2% cyan, 0% magenta, 52.8% yellow and 57.6% black. It has a hue angle of 71.6 degrees, a saturation of 35.8% and a lightness of 31.2%. #616c33 color hex could be obtained by blending #c2d866 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#666633.

● #616c33 color description : Very dark desaturated yellow.
#616c33 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#616c33 has RGB values of R:97, G:108, B:51 and CMYK values of C:0.1, M:0, Y:0.53, K:0.58. Its decimal value is 6384691.

Shades and Tints of #616c33
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010101 is the darkest color, while #f8f9f3 is the lightest one.

Tones of #616c33
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#52544b is the less saturated color, while #7f9d02 is the most saturated one.
